Elston Comfortable Back Home

JACKSONVILLE—It was an easy decision for Rod Elston.
 
His position coach at Auburn was the new head football coach at Jax State just minutes from where he grew up.
 
"He took plenty of chances on me at Auburn," said Elston of coach Charles Kelly. "We built the trust, built a good relationship; so, when he got the chance to get the head coaching job here, and told me that he had a spot for me, it was a no brainer to come back home and play for him."
 
Elston joined the team in January and was a big asset in helping a secondary with 13 new players getting on the same page having familiarity with the way Kelly runs things. During his seven months in the program, Elston has seen that group improve quite a bit.
 
"Coming from the spring, I feel like Coach Kelly's done a good job of developing these guys and they've learned the system, and we brought some pieces in that help them get more developed. I think we've taken a big step forward in a good direction."
 
Elston described the Gamecock defense as fast, physical, elite mental execution, discipline and relentless effort.
 
"All of those things put together," said Elston. "All 11 hats to the ball every play."
